JTVR - if you have a different email address you can book using that address as a test. I did that myself on VRBO with a small fee that they took a small amount out of, but it worked to satisfy me. If you don't have another email address I guess do it from a friend's email? For testing triggers you can create fake bookings directly in the same manner (not using your hosted website) Remember to look at emails on phones, tablets and computers. I found oddities on my android phone where I needed to eliminate long links and tables. |

It's a good idea to test - we highly recommend that. TEST, TEST, TEST everything. And there is no better way of doing that then to pretend to be a guest and start sending your inquiries, responding with quotes and/or booking direct. After booking, look at: - the email(s) you got as both the guest and owner and their language And then adjust what you don't like. You can always Void & Delete the credit card payment so that it doesn't go to settlement. Then cancel the booking. |
